I believe, this error is about shadow copy components and not about SQL. So, please check for VSS related events on the SQL server, event logs. It appears to be an issue with VSS, as it is trying to use VSP and not VSS. Restarting server generally helps with VSS errors. Also, check the results of "vssadmin list writers" command on the target server. Do you see some writers that are unstable? Also, uninstall and reinstall remote agent without "Advanced Open File option". Try creating a new job too, as there could be a corrupt setting in the job forcing it to use VSP instead of VSS for shadow copy components.
